
Remember Me™ is a 3rd person action adventure where players take on the role of Nilin, a former elite memory hunter with the ability to break into people’s minds and steal or even alter their memories.

I remembered this game
Pros: --Great graphics (especially for its time) with awesome design, textures, music, environments. --Allows customizable combos that become increasingly customizable as you level. You get stronger as you can expand and extend the combos. You can even customize them for specific fights, though I didn't need to. --Amazing premise and world with insane details in the levels (posters, ads, etc). There is a great cyberpunk world --Very likeable protagonist --Great twist ending --Cool game mechanic, remixing memories to get people to do what you want, instead of just punching them to death Cons: --With such customizability, combat controls aren't very crisp. Disappointing for a Capcom game. --Platforming elements betray the beautiful level. It lets you explore the world, within the stupid linear jumping puzzles. She can clear huge gaps with a jump, but on the ground, she can only jump 4 inches and gets blocked by furniture --For such an incredible world, the story is burdened by a bunch of silly techno-babble. --Secondary characters are wholly forgettable. At one point, I was remixing memories of an important antagonist who I didn't even know was a bad guy --The explanation of the zombie mutants (leapers) is nonsense. It's like they decided to put in zombies and had to write in a way to make it make sense --Not super fun. I really didn't get hooked on the game until the last 2 chapters (of 8). For all the pros, playing the game wasn't the best part. It feels like a movie they wanted to make, but tried to make a game instead. It's a beautiful-looking movie, good main characters, bad side characters, okay as a game.
